Version 2.0

  • Support for Anniversary Edition (1.6 and above)
  • Added effect shader overrides (for effectshader and ENB light type)
  • Moved blacklist and overrides over to shareable _ENBL configs
  • Effect shaders can now be written using editorIDs in _ENBL configs

I haven't looked too much more than reading the comments. Seems ENB Lights only covers a few effect shaders. This mod has a blacklist feature so if any mods add new effect shaders that shouldn't have lights, they can be added to the list and they will be skipped. I don't know if there are any of these new shaders in the Guide. It'll have to be something we look for.
